The Victory Team pair of Arif Al Zaffain and Nadir bin Hendi will start this afternoon’s Dubai GP in Pole Position after a sensational final lap that was four and a half seconds quicker than their nearest challenger. In the new-format race for Emaar Pole Position, the duo claimed the fastest times in all three qualifying sessions to book their top spot.

Gold Coast Australia (Tom Barry-Cotter and Ross Willaton) will start in second spot with Swecat Racing (Mikael Bengtsson and Erik Stark) in third while T-Bone Station (Giovanni Carpitella and Luca Fendi) will complete the top starting gate in fourth spot.
